Sync picohttpparser.c with upstream commit a875a01
Pull in upstream commit a875a01 from h2o/picohttpparser: enforce use of CRLF in chunk headers, by rejecting bare CR / LF. Replaces the lenient CHUNKED_IN_CHUNK_CRLF state with strict CHUNKED_IN_CHUNK_HEADER_EXPECT_LF, CHUNKED_IN_CHUNK_DATA_EXPECT_CR and CHUNKED_IN_CHUNK_DATA_EXPECT_LF states. Synced with the h2o/picohttpparser upstream repository up to commit f4d94b48b31e0abae029ebeafcfd9ca0680ede58. This commit is just hygiene and consistency by keeping the vendored copy current.
